The automotive industry involves the design, development, manufacturing, and selling of vehicles. This sector plays a significant role in economies around the world, influencing jobs, transportation, and technology.
Types of Vehicles
Vehicles in this industry include cars, trucks, SUVs, motorcycles, and buses. They can be powered by gasoline, diesel, electricity, or alternative fuels. As technology advances, there is a growing focus on electric vehicles and those that can drive themselves.
Technology and Innovation
New technologies are changing the way vehicles are built and used. Features like advanced safety systems, connectivity, and self-driving capabilities are becoming common. Companies are investing in research to improve how vehicles operate and to make them more environmentally friendly.
Market Trends
The automotive market is evolving. In recent years, there has been a rise in demand for electric cars, connected vehicles, and new mobility solutions like ride-sharing services. Consumers are looking for vehicles that are not only efficient but also offer modern technology and comfort.
Challenges
The industry faces various challenges, including environmental regulations, competition, and the need for new technologies. As more people move towards sustainable options, automakers are tasked with creating greener solutions while keeping costs manageable.
Future Outlook
The future of the automotive industry looks promising but requires adaptation. With ongoing advancements in technology and changing consumer preferences, companies must innovate to stay ahead. As the industry continues to evolve, it will play a crucial role in shaping transportation for the future.
